The impact of farmers engagement into tourism on farm life in Tyrol

  • Summary
Holidays on farm have had a significant impact on the economic structure of mountain farms in Austria. The activities started with the upcoming mass tourism in the 1960s, not yet as a special segment but in the frame of private B&B offers. During the 1980s a specialised product ?holiday on farm? was developed and institutionalised as an association. The aim of the paper is to describe the nature and amount of changes this new economic activity has brought to the farm. The analysis covers the different periods in the development from the beginnings to present day. Most significant impacts on farms are found in the following fields: - Investments into the household were effected earlier than in other farms as tourism required a certain infrastructure. - Involvement in tourism introduced the use of new communication technologies earlier than on other farms - Tourism provides for the first time cash income for farm wives. This has influenced the gender relations and roles on the farms - Tourism provides possibilities to separate living quarters of different generations on the farms - The socio-cultural interaction with guests, mostly from an urban background, resulted in significant changes of the world view, often especially of the younger generation. - Tourism impacted on the appreciation of farm products, influencing also consumption patterns of the farm members These impacts are analysed according to changes in the relations of gender and generation. It is apparent that the activities of holidays on farms are to a large extent female dominated. They mark the first broad wave of commercialisation of female-work in agriculture. The paper provides an empirical case study on development of farm holidays in the province of Tyrol, Austria, based on a context analysis of the major regional agricultural newspaper, the ?Tiroler Bauernzeitung? covering the period from 1966 to today. Besides this view on the general development, the provincial association ?Urlaub am Bauernhof? (holidays on farm) is analysed in detail by a number of interviews with various stakeholders and the analysis of relevant internal documents
